The present suit has been filed by the plaintiff against the defendants for infringement of its copyright in the literary and musical work of the song „En Iniya Pon Nilave‟ from the cinematograph film „Moodu Pani‟ in the cinematograph film „Aghathiyaa‟, produced by defendant no. 1, which is Signature Not Verified Digitally Signed CS(COMM) 38/2025 Page 1 of 25 By:AMAN UNIYAL Signing Date:30.01.2025 18:53:17 slated for release on 31st January, 2025. It is undisputed that the defendants have used the lyrics and music composition of the song in question and have caused a fresh recording of the same. 2. By this judgment, this Court shall decide the applications filed by the plaintiff and defendant no. 1 respectively, for grant of injunction and vacation of the interim order dated 16th January, 2025, pertaining to the rights of the parties in the song „En Iniya Pon Nilave‟ from the cinematograph film „Moodu Pani‟.
